You can call the DescribeLiveAISubtitle operation to query a list of caption templates.
Operation description
This operation supports paging. You can specify paging parameters to query a list of caption templates. When you call this operation, ensure that the parameter settings are valid.
The real-time captioning feature is in invitational preview. Each user can add a maximum of 300 caption templates.
QPS limits
The queries per second (QPS) limit for a single user is 60. If the number of calls per second exceeds the limit, throttling is triggered, which may affect your business. We recommend that you take note of the limit when you call this operation. For more information, see QPS limits.
Try it now
Test
RAM authorization
|
Action |
Access level |
Resource type |
Condition key |
Dependent action |
|
live:DescribeLiveAISubtitle |
get |
*All Resource
|
None | None |
Request parameters
|
Parameter |
Type |
Required |
Description |
Example |
| RegionId |
string |
No |
The region ID. |
cn-shanghai |
| SubtitleId |
string |
No |
The ID of the caption template. |
445409ec-7eaa-461d-8f29-4bec2eb9**** |
| SubtitleName |
string |
No |
The name of the caption template. The name can contain only digits, uppercase letters, lowercase letters, and hyphens (-). The name cannot start with a hyphen. |
sub01 |
| PageNumber |
string |
No |
The page number. Valid values: 1 to 100. |
1 |
| PageSize |
string |
No |
The number of templates on each page. Valid values: 1 to 100. |
100 |
| IsDefault |
boolean |
No |
Specifies whether to query the default caption templates. Valid values:
Note
Default templates are built-in parameter sets. You can use them by specifying the copyFrom parameter in the AddLiveAISubtitle operation. |
false |
Response parameters
|
Parameter |
Type |
Description |
Example |
|
object |
|||
| RequestId |
string |
The request ID. |
5c6a2a0df228-4a64- af62-20e91b96**** |
| SubtitleConfigs |
object |
||
| SubtitleConfig |
array<object> |
A list of caption template information. |
|
|
object |
The caption template object. |
||
| DstLanguage |
string |
The destination language for translation. |
zh-CN |
| SrcLanguage |
string |
The source language. |
zh-CN |
| FontColor |
string |
The font color. |
0xFFFFFF |
| FontName |
string |
The font. |
AlibabaPuHuiTi-Regular |
| ShowSourceLan |
integer |
Specifies whether to display the source language. |
true |
| MaxLines |
integer |
The number of lines to display. |
2 |
| WordPerline |
integer |
The number of characters per line. |
20 |
| PositionNormalized |
object |
||
| Position |
array |
The information about the caption position. |
|
|
number |
The position of the captions. |
[0.3,0.35] |
|
| BgColor |
string |
The background color of the captions. |
0xFF0000 |
| BgWidthNormalized |
number |
The size of the caption background. |
0.09 |
| BorderWidthNormalized |
number |
The font weight. |
0.05 |
| Width |
string |
The width of the preview window. |
1280 |
| Height |
string |
The height of the preview window. |
720 |
| SubtitleName |
string |
The name of the caption template. |
sub1 |
| SubtitleId |
string |
The ID of the caption template. |
597991f3-6ef9-4100-9238-82951de1**** |
| RulesRefer |
object |
||
| RulesId |
array |
The information about the caption rule. |
|
|
string |
The ID of the caption rule. |
1419783e-0dd2-4485-a298-6e4a0e4e**** |
|
| FontSizeNormalized |
string |
The font size. |
0.037 |
| Description |
string |
The description. |
live AI subtitle template |
Examples
Success response
JSON format
{
"RequestId": "5c6a2a0df228-4a64- af62-20e91b96****",
"SubtitleConfigs": {
"SubtitleConfig": [
{
"DstLanguage": "zh-CN",
"SrcLanguage": "zh-CN",
"FontColor": "0xFFFFFF",
"FontName": "AlibabaPuHuiTi-Regular",
"ShowSourceLan": 0,
"MaxLines": 2,
"WordPerline": 20,
"PositionNormalized": {
"Position": [
0
]
},
"BgColor": "0xFF0000",
"BgWidthNormalized": 0.09,
"BorderWidthNormalized": 0.05,
"Width": "1280",
"Height": "720",
"SubtitleName": "sub1",
"SubtitleId": "597991f3-6ef9-4100-9238-82951de1****",
"RulesRefer": {
"RulesId": [
"1419783e-0dd2-4485-a298-6e4a0e4e****"
]
},
"FontSizeNormalized": "0.037",
"Description": "live AI subtitle template"
}
]
}
}
Error codes
|
HTTP status code |
Error code |
Error message |
Description |
|---|---|---|---|
| 400 | InvalidParameter | %s. | Parameter error |
| 400 | MissingParameter | %s. | Missing parameter |
| 400 | InvalidParameter.Malformed | There are invalid parameters: %s. | There are invalid parameters: %s. |
See Error Codes for a complete list.
Release notes
See Release Notes for a complete list.